5/13/2023 0 Comments Die Young with Me by Rob Rufus![]() ![]() ![]() Somebody liked it, some guy I'd never heard of called Rob Rufus, and in his profile was promotional material for a book he had written about his own experience with a rare cancer. I posted a picture to instagram to celebrate, one of my hashtags was #cancer. Yesterday was my last day of chemotherapy for Hodgkin's lymphoma, a rare "young people only" cancer that attacks the lymph nodes and blood system of the body.
